Design of Real-time Monitoring and Alarm Device for Leakage Current of Portable Insulated Rod

Abstract
Leakage current is an important index of insulation performance of electrical equipment. This paper introduces a portable insulation rod leakage current real-time monitoring and alarm device. Combined with the actual scenario of the insulation rod operation method, the insulation rod and current detection and alarm function are integrated. The device can effectively monitor the leakage current on the insulation rod body and give real-time alarm under abnormal circumstances, so as to ensure the safety of the power grid operation without power failure. Through the use of the device, the operator can improve the perception of the rod leakage current, take timely measures to avoid the occurrence of power grid accidents, increase the fault tolerance rate of field operations, and effectively improve the safety of the work site.
